Ould Errachid hailed the strong relations between Morocco and Chile, highlighting the momentum generated by HM King Mohammed VI’s 2004 visit to Chile, which helped position bilateral ties as a model of South-South cooperation.
He also praised Chile’s consistent support for Morocco’s autonomy plan for the Sahara, noting its backing at both government and parliamentary levels. He described Ossandón’s visit to Laayoune, coinciding with a delegation from the Andean Parliament, as highly symbolic.
For his part, Ossandón underscored the deepening parliamentary ties between the two nations and welcomed Morocco’s invitation to participate in the South-South Parliamentary Dialogue Forum.
He also expressed Chile’s interest in expanding economic cooperation with Morocco, particularly in migration management, food security, and renewable energy.
